<P>PROBLEM TO BE SOLVED: To provide a building materials capable of preventing a building material substrate (in particular, organic base material) from being eroded and achieving excellent weather resistance, excellent toxic gas decomposition power, satisfactory characteristics for suppressing the propagation of mold and algae and enabling various desirable coatings (ultraviolet ray absorbing performance, transparency, coating strength or the like), and preventing the occurrence of a problem wherein a photocatalyst layer develops color when forming the coating. Ž<P>SOLUTION: In the building material, the photocatalyst layer containing photocatalyst particles of 1 wt.% or more and less than 20 wt.%, inorganic oxide particles of above 70 wt.% and less than 99 wt.%, ionized copper, and ionized silver, is formed on the building material substrate. A compounding ratio of the ionized copper and the ionized silver in the photocatalyst layer is more than 0.5 wt.% and not more than 5 wt.% for the photocatalyst particles in total amount obtained through conversion to Ag<SB>2</SB>O and CuO.
